Jon Chery dea472f443 feat(P2): podman traefik reconciler + TLS model fix (REQ-172)
Replace internal/traefik/install.go binary+systemd installer with a
podman-container reconciler (R-024). The reconciler is idempotent:
inspect → start-if-stopped → pull+run-if-absent.

Container run flags (research-validated):
  --restart=unless-stopped (not always; research Topic 6)
  --network host (binds 127.0.0.1:8080/8443 on host/LXC loopback)
  -v /etc/traefik/traefik.yml:ro (overrides baked default; C-58)
  -v /etc/traefik/dynamic:ro (orca writes atomically via SSH-push)
  -v /etc/orca/step-ca-root.crt:ro (future mTLS; v0.14 uses tls:{})
  No :Z SELinux flag (research Topic 7)

C-50: ensurePodmanLocal/Remote installs podman if absent.
C-57: removeLegacySystemdUnitLocal/Remote stops+disables+removes
  the v0.13 orca-traefik.service + /usr/local/bin/traefik before
  starting the podman container (upgrade path).
  upgrade.go cutover rewritten to use the reconciler.

TLS model fix (research Topic 4): drop certResolver: orca from
dynamic config (traefik v3.3 only supports acme/tailscale resolvers,
not CA-file-based). Emit tls: {} instead. Real mTLS via dynamic
tls.certificates + clientAuth.caFiles deferred to v0.15 (grill
G-003, confidence 0.55 < 0.60).

Callsites updated:
  init.go: installTraefikLocal → ensureTraefikContainerLocal
  linux/bootstrap.go: traefik.InstallRemote → EnsureTraefikContainerRemote
  proxmox/bootstrap.go: same
  traefik_install.go: wrapper updated

Tests: internal/traefik/install_test.go (new) — ImageRef, podmanRunArgs,
  container-running/stopped/absent paths, legacy systemd removal (C-57).
